Interaktives Debugging in Go
Trotz seines Titels bietet Go intuitive Debugging-Funktionen, um Ihren Codierungsprozess zu optimieren. Der integrierte Debugger, bekannt als GDB, bietet wichtige Funktionen wie das Festlegen von Haltepunkten und Schritte.
Verwenden von GDB für Go-Debugging
Die offizielle GDB-Dokumentation bietet umfassende Anleitungen dazu Verwenden Sie es für das Go-Debugging. Mit diesem vielseitigen Tool können Sie den Ausführungsfluss steuern, Variablenwerte überprüfen und potenzielle Probleme identifizieren.
Grafische Debugging-Alternativen
Während GDB eine robuste Befehlszeilenschnittstelle bietet , ist dies möglicherweise nicht die benutzerfreundlichste Option für das grafische Debuggen. Hier sind einige IDEs, die sich nahtlos in GDB integrieren lassen:
Ob Sie Wenn Sie die Befehlszeilenflexibilität von GDB oder den grafischen Komfort einer IDE bevorzugen, erfüllen die Debugging-Funktionen von Go verschiedene Entwicklungsanforderungen. Mit diesen Tools können Sie Probleme mühelos isolieren und die Qualität Ihrer Codebasis verbessern.
Das obige ist der detaillierte Inhalt vonWie kann ich meinen Go-Code effektiv debuggen?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!